Catalog description
Project management provides the structure and strategy needed to organize, plan, and execute successful initiatives-whether launching a new service, developing a product, or initiating a program. This course equips students with essential project management skills, including budgeting, scheduling, stakeholder engagement, and staff supervision. Students will also explore various leadership styles and develop practical strategies for leading teams, managing resources, and driving projects to completion.
